Building a Crystal Ball: Exploring the Potential of Predictive Analytics
In today's data-driven world, organizations are constantly seeking ways to achieve a competitive advantage. This is where predictive analytics comes into play, offering the potential to predict future trends and outcomes. By analyzing historical data and identifying patterns, businesses can derive more informed decisions, improving their operations and performance. Predictive analytics can be applied to a wide range of applications, including customer behavior, market analysis, fraud detection, and risk management.
- One compelling example is the use of predictive analytics in marketing. By analyzing customer data such as purchase history, browsing behavior, and demographics, businesses can develop targeted marketing campaigns that are more likely to engage with potential customers.
- Furthermore, predictive analytics can be used to improve supply chain management by forecasting demand, lowering inventory costs, and ensuring timely delivery of products.
- In the realm of healthcare, predictive analytics can help identify patients at risk of developing certain diseases, allowing for proactive intervention and improved patient outcomes.
